Default 4sp bell houseing

changeing from auto to 4sp, 1966 corvette whith a 1975 350 truck block/motor, 425 hp
two questions,
can i use the same starter,
which bell housing, (numbers)
thanks much,
bill

Default Re: 4sp bell houseing (BILL88)

the stock 10.5" bellhousing and flywheel fits (old)gm almost forever (very common unless you want certain date or number)
IE 67-81 camaro, i have the complete interchange if you want
not sure about starter (because of your '75)
if you go with the 11" (has a bulge on the side for starter)
the starter is different and of coarse the fly dia.
hope this help some
rod

Default Re: 4sp bell houseing (BILL88)

'64-'72 SB's used bellhousing casting #3858403, with a 10.5" clutch and a 153-tooth flywheel. :thumbs:
